The Conversion Factor: The Bridge Between Systems
The cornerstone of any unit conversion is the conversion factor. This factor is a ratio that expresses the equivalence between two units. For converting centimeters to inches, we use the following conversion factor:
1 inch = 2.54 centimeters
This equality tells us that one inch is exactly equal to 2.54 centimeters. This is a crucial piece of information, acting as the bridge between the metric and imperial systems. We can express this conversion factor as two fractions:
1 inch / 2.54 centimeters
2.54 centimeters / 1 inch
The choice of which fraction to use depends on the desired outcome. If we want to convert centimeters to inches, we use the first fraction. If we want to convert inches to centimeters, we use the second.
Converting .15 cm to Inches: A Step-by-Step Approach
Now, let's apply our knowledge to convert .15 centimeters to inches. Since we're starting with centimeters and want to end up with inches, we'll use the conversion factor: 1 inch / 2.54 centimeters.
1. Set up the conversion: We start by writing our initial value: 0.15 cm.
2. Multiply by the conversion factor: We multiply this value by the conversion factor, ensuring that the "cm" units cancel out:
0.15 cm × (1 inch / 2.54 cm)
3. Perform the calculation: Notice that the "cm" units cancel each other out, leaving us with inches:
0.15 × (1 inch / 2.54) = 0.059055 inches (approximately)
Therefore, 0.15 centimeters is approximately equal to 0.059055 inches. Depending on the required level of precision, we might round this to 0.059 inches or even 0.06 inches.

Let's look at another example. Suppose you're measuring the diameter of a small screw. You measure it as 0.6 cm. To convert this to inches:
0.6 cm × (1 inch / 2.54 cm) ≈ 0.236 inches
This shows the practical application of the conversion in everyday tasks.

Here are answers to some frequently asked questions:
FAQ 1: Why is it important to use the correct conversion factor? Using the incorrect conversion factor will lead to inaccurate results. Always ensure you're using the ratio that correctly cancels out the initial unit and leaves you with the desired unit.
FAQ 2: How can I perform these conversions without a calculator? For rough estimations, you can remember that 1 inch is approximately 2.5 cm. This allows for quick mental approximations, though it sacrifices precision.
FAQ 3: Are there online tools for unit conversion? Yes, many websites and apps provide unit conversion tools, simplifying the process. However, understanding the underlying principles is still crucial.
FAQ 4: What if I need to convert a larger number of centimeters to inches? The process remains the same; simply multiply the number of centimeters by the conversion factor (1 inch / 2.54 cm).
FAQ 5: Can I convert inches to centimeters using the same principle? Absolutely! You would simply use the reciprocal of the conversion factor (2.54 cm / 1 inch) to convert inches to centimeters. The underlying principle remains the same: multiplying by the appropriate conversion factor to cancel out the initial unit and obtain the desired unit.
